Payton Haugen overcomes weather, Stricker to win state Women’s Open
Payton Haugen has had a memorable end to her high school career, as the Elm Grove golfer bookended her final year as a prep with the 2026 Wisconsin State Women’s Open title on June 17 at SentryWorld in Stevens Point. Haugen, the Brookfield East standout who is headed to Michigan State University in the fall to play golf, won the 2025 WIAA state title in record-breaking fashion after several near misses.In a weather-delayed final round at SentryWorld, site of the 2023 U.S. Senior Open, Haugen held off Madison’s Bobbi Stricker for a two-shot victory at 4-over-par 220 for the three-day...
